An SQL Server expert is a highly skilled professional with extensive knowledge and experience in working with Microsoft SQL Server, a relational database management system (RDBMS) developed by Microsoft. These experts possess a deep understanding of database design, management, maintenance, and optimization, enabling organizations to efficiently store, retrieve, and manipulate data. Their role is pivotal in ensuring that the SQL Server environment meets the needs of various applications and business processes, providing reliable, high-performance database solutions that support operational and analytical workloads.
SQL Server experts are well-versed in core SQL concepts, including data modeling, normalization, and the effective use of indexing and query optimization techniques. They are proficient in writing complex SQL queries, using Transact-SQL (T-SQL), stored procedures, and user-defined functions to extract and manipulate data. By leveraging advanced SQL features such as Common Table Expressions (CTEs), window functions, and dynamic SQL, they can build robust solutions that facilitate efficient data access and processing.
In addition to query writing, SQL Server experts are adept at database administration tasks. They perform routine maintenance, such as backups, restores, and performance tuning to ensure optimal database performance and availability. They utilize tools like SQL Server Management Studio (SSMS) and SQL Server Profiler to monitor server health, identify bottlenecks, and optimize resource usage. Their expertise in database security is crucial for protecting sensitive data, implementing role-based access controls, and adhering to compliance standards.
SQL Server experts also play a key role in designing and implementing data architectures that support business intelligence (BI) and analytics initiatives. They are knowledgeable about data warehousing concepts, ETL (Extract, Transform, Load) processes, and using SQL Server Integration Services (SSIS) to facilitate data migration and transformation. This expertise allows organizations to consolidate data from various sources, enabling effective reporting and analysis through tools such as SQL Server Reporting Services (SSRS) and Power BI.
Furthermore, SQL Server experts stay updated with the latest industry trends and advancements. They track releases of new SQL Server versions and evaluate features that can enhance the performance and scalability of database systems. They often participate in continuous learning through online courses, certifications, and community webinars, ensuring they remain competitive in a fast-evolving field.
Collaboration is another vital aspect of an SQL Server expert’s role. They work closely with software developers, data analysts, and IT teams to understand the data requirements of applications and projects. By providing guidance on best practices for data access and storage, they help improve application performance and data integrity. Their problem-solving skills and ability to communicate complex technical concepts in a clear manner make them invaluable team members who contribute to project success.
Beyond technical skills, SQL Server experts exhibit strong analytical thinking and attention to detail. Their ability to troubleshoot issues systematically and implement data-driven solutions is crucial in resolving data-related challenges quickly. As data is at the core of modern business operations, the demand for SQL Server experts continues to grow due to their role in enabling organizations to leverage their data as a strategic asset for decision-making, operational efficiency, and competitive advantage.
SQL Server experts may also focus on cloud-based SQL solutions, particularly with the increasing popularity of Microsoft Azure and SQL Database services. Their proficiency in deploying and managing cloud databases allows organizations to take advantage of scalability, reduced infrastructure costs, and enhanced disaster recovery options. They understand how to configure Azure SQL databases, implement security measures in cloud environments, and optimize performance in hybrid data architecture setups.
Embedding SQL Server in data science workflows has also become a focus area for SQL Server experts, who facilitate advanced analytics and machine learning tasks. By extracting data for modeling and analysis purposes, they support data scientists in deriving insights and building predictive models, ultimately driving innovation and informed business strategies.
In conclusion, SQL Server experts are indispensable assets to any organization looking to harness the full potential of their data. Their comprehensive skill set encompassing database administration, advanced SQL programming, BI solutions, and cloud computing makes them crucial in transforming data into actionable insights, thus propelling organizational success in the digital era. With a combination of technical prowess and a collaborative mindset, SQL Server experts ensure that businesses can effectively manage and utilize data, supporting growth and adapting to the ever-evolving landscape of technology and data-driven decision-making.
Database Management |
SQL Server expert |
SQL Server training |